Wattage indicates the output capacity of a solar panel, typically expressed in watts (W). Common residential solar panels range from 250W to 400W. Higher wattage panels generate more electricity, which can lead to greater savings on your energy bills. It is crucial to calculate your energy needs and the number of panels required to meet those needs effectively. A professional solar installer can assist with this calculation and recommend the right wattage for your specific situation.

Solar panels convert sunlight into electricity and hot water through photovoltaic (PV) systems. Sunlight’s particles, known as photons, are absorbed by the panels, creating electrical charges within PV cells. This process transforms sunlight directly into direct current (DC) electricity. A connected inverter then converts the DC power into alternating current (AC), the type of electricity used in homes. In solar water heating applications, the panels heat a transfer liquid that warms up a water tank, providing hot water. By harnessing the sun’s energy, solar panels provide an efficient and sustainable solution for residential electricity and hot water needs.
For homeowners, integrating solar panels means that during sunny periods, the electricity generated can power the house directly, reducing reliance on the grid and lowering electricity bills. Any excess energy produced can be fed back into the grid or stored in home batteries for later use, ensuring a steady power supply even during cloudy days or nighttime.
